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, male in Benin
Benin: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, male was 48.5% in 2016. ▲ Rising
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, male in Benin, 1999–2016
Source: UNESCO Institute for Statistics. Measured in %.
Analysis
Benin recorded 48.5% for g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, male in 2016.
Compared with earlier readings it is down 5.8% on the previous year and up 63.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, male in Benin peaked at 51.5% in 2015 and was at its lowest, 14.1%, in 1999.
Benin ranks 139th of 182 countries on this measure, in the bottom quarter.
The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 12 years of available data.
Gross enrolment ratio, upper secondary, male in Benin, year by year
| Year | % | Change |
|---|---|---|
| 1999 | 14.1% | — |
| 2000 | 15.9% | +13.3% |
| 2001 | 17.3% | +8.4% |
| 2002 | 18.6% | +8.0% |
| 2003 | 21.1% | +13.1% |
| 2004 | 21.6% | +2.3% |
| 2005 | 29.6% | +37.3% |
| 2011 | 43.7% | +47.5% |
| 2013 | 47.8% | +9.6% |
| 2014 | 48.5% | +1.4% |
| 2015 | 51.5% | +6.3% |
| 2016 | 48.5% | -5.8% |

About this data
Total male enrollment in upper secondary education, regardless of age, expressed as a percentage of the male population of official upper secondary education age.
